Thanks for taking the time to visit Joseph, Diana and Efrem's JustGiving page. They're taking part in the Derby 10K so that other refugees can be supported to thrive as they rebuild their lives.

Joseph shared some of his story:

"Upbeat Communities is a place of hope and support. They welcome me with a smile and a helping hand. It’s a place where I can make a network, connect with the community, and overcome the culture shock.

In my first one or two weeks in the UK, Upbeat helped me to feel settled. Everybody there understands the do’s and don’ts in the UK and it’s helpful. I like the organized and welcoming atmosphere.

I used to volunteer on Mondays and discuss my background in Biotechnology with another volunteer, who used to be a doctor. I told her I was planning to study in university and the next day she came with a written recommendation for me to apply to the Nottingham Trent University. So I had a go and I got an offer to study MSc. in Biomedical Science! My tutor at Upbeat has also been helping me prepare. Upbeat has been helping me with everything.

Every time I volunteer at Upbeat I develop my skills and experience. I’m so happy to be involved in the life reinvention of refugees because I experienced the same situation. If I am helping others, I am helping myself. That’s what I believe."
